Steps to add fields when using a PDF form builder
Adding fields in the pdfFiller PDF form builder is straightforward and intuitive. Users can drag and drop various types of fields, adjusting them according to specific requirements. Here are the steps to add interactive fields:
-
Select the specific form you are working on.
-
Use the 'Fields' tab to view available field options.
-
Drag and drop the desired field onto the form.
-
Adjust the field settings, such as size and properties.
-
Ensure each field type is suited to the required data.
Setting validation and data rules when using the PDF form builder
Validation and data rules are essential for ensuring the integrity and accuracy of the collected data. Within the pdfFiller platform, you can set rules that determine what constitutes a valid input in each field, ensuring it meets your business needs.
-
Open the field settings from the form editor.
-
Select the validation option you want to apply.
-
Define criteria such as minimum and maximum characters for text fields.
-
Enable mandatory fields to ensure essential information isn't missed.
-
Test the rules to confirm they work as intended.

Exporting collected data once you have used the PDF form builder
Once your form has collected responses, exporting that data is essential for analysis and record-keeping. pdfFiller allows for easy export of form data in various formats including CSV and Excel, ensuring compatibility with other applications.
-
Access the form's dashboard where responses are stored.
-
Click on 'Export' and select the desired format.
-
Choose whether to export all data or filtered entries.
-
Follow the prompts to download the data to your device.
-
Integrate the data with your preferred analysis or reporting tools.
